I am having serious wifi performance issues on my Aquaris M10 (running
rc-proposed r133). When measuring the wifi speed, I get download speeds
of less than 1/20 compared to my Pro 5 at the same distance from the
wifi router. This seems to be consistent through reboots. I had similar
wifi performance also before recently upgrading to rc-proposed, which I
thought would have fixed the issue.
I am in the same place testing 3 different ubuntu devices and these are the
readings of the wifi download speed:
Laptop: 4 MB/s
Pro 5: 3.5 MB/s
Aquaris M10: 0.16 MB/s
However, upload speed is about the same on all three devices.
Turning bluetooth off gets Aquaris M10 wifi speed back to sort of
normal, 2.5-3.4 MB/s. Bluetooth on, again 0.1-0.2 MB/s. Seems the two
wireless technologies interfere with each other on the M10, while the
Pro 5 doesn't have that problem.
